ARCTIC AND ANTARCTIC ACOUSTICS
Abstract
The characteristics of sound transmission over snow-covered territory or in snow tunnels are discussed, along with work conducted in the Antarctic. Extensive recording under the ice of Weddell Seals in the Antarctic and under- ice recordings at Point Barrow of Arctic fur seals and other animals have been made and are discussed. In addition, information on the killer whales in captivity in Seattle provides a new insight into the differences in the sounds of male and female whales.
